Practical Installation Considerations
Installing a durable floor requires careful preparation and planning. Start with a clean, dry subfloor and check for levelness to prevent telegraphing defects through the surface. A moisture barrier beneath the sheet helps protect against rising damp, while proper adhesive selection ensures a vinyl tiles malaysia secure, durable bond. If you’re replacing existing flooring, consider the removal process and potential subfloor repairs. A professional fitter can save time and reduce the risk of lifting or curling at edges, especially in moist zones.

Practical Care and Longevity
Maintenance is straightforward for this flooring type. Regular sweeping or vacuuming, paired with occasional damp mopping using a gentle cleaner, keeps the surface free from dust and grime without damaging the finish. Avoid harsh chemicals that can dull the protective layer, and promptly wipe spills to prevent staining. For bathrooms and kitchens, use mats at entrances to reduce grit and protect edges. Routine checks for seams and edges help catch wear early and guide timely repairs.
